“Turkey Technology Meetings” took place at TOBB


03.03.2020 / Ankara



"Turkey Technology Meetings" was held at TOBB Twin Towers by E-Commerce Continuous Education Center and E-Commerce Center AS under the auspices of the Ministry of Commerce and the Union of Chambers and Exchanges of Turkey (TOBB). TOBB President M. Rifat Hisarcıklıoğlu met with Vodafone Turkey Chief Executive Colman Deegan and his companions at the working dinner as part of the event.​

TOBB Board Treasurer Faik Yavuz also stated in his opening speech to the press that they are preparing for the digital world, “We are working with Vodafone, one of the leading companies in the world on this issue. We want to improve e-commerce not only from company to consumer, but also from the company to the company.”

Yavuz said there is a new revolution in trade. Yavuz stated that the Industrial Revolution was missed 200 years ago, “We are still experiencing the trouble of this. We missed the Industrial Revolution, but now we have a new revolution ahead of us, called the Electronic Trade Revolution. People used to get rich if they were on the trade road. Silk Road, Spice Road were the best examples of this. Countries on these trade routes, people would get richer. Now there's a 'cyber highway' on the internet, the trade route of this era. It passes through every house, and place of business.”
